About the Role
NG Bailey Facilities Services is seeking an Electrical Maintenance Technician for the iconic 1 Broadgate Building. The role involves electrical and mechanical fault finding, repairs, maintenance, and installation to ensure a high standard of building services.
Responsibilities
- Deliver excellent service delivery by monitoring service performance, taking corrective action, and escalating to the Contracts Manager.
- Perform PPM relating to Mechanical & Electrical Building Services Plant and Systems in-line with agreed programmes/SLAs.
- Maintain all low voltage electrical distribution and connection power/lighting systems and undertake routine PPM as assigned.
- Ensure Technicians' PPM work is completed within agreed timelines/SLAs and reactive work is completed within acceptable timescales.
- Check completed work and documentation by Technicians, ensuring compliance with current legislation.
- Cost and complete reactive works identified through PPM when requested.
- Provide service support as part of a team.
- Develop excellent working relationships with the client and their staff through good customer service.
- Assist with supervision of sub-contractor works, ensuring compliance with H&S standards.
- Complete all required documentation, job sheets, and certificates.
Requirements
- Experienced Electrical Maintenance Technician with a background in building services maintenance.
- Ability to deliver exemplary customer service.
- City & Guilds Part 1 & 2 / AM1 / AM2 (or equivalent qualifications) Level 3 Electrical Qualification.
- 18th Edition Wiring Regulations.
- LVAP Certified.
